Macronutrients and Vitamins in "Spearmint"

Food Name: Spearmint
Food Group: Spices and Herbs
Macronutrients
Calories (kcal): 44Total Fat (g): 1
Protein (g): 3Carbohydrates (g): 8
Fiber (g): 7Net Carbs (g): 2
Water (g): 86
Fats
Monounsaturated Fat (mg): 25Polyunsaturated Fat (mg): 394
Omega-3 (mg): 338Omega-6 (mg): 54
Vitamins
Vitamin A (IU): 4054Vitamin A (RAE) (mcg): 203
Vitamin C (mg): 13Niacin/B3 (mg): 1
Folate/B9 (mcg): 105Food Folate (mcg): 105
Folate DFE (mcg): 105
Minerals
Calcium (mg): 199Iron (mg): 12
Magnesium (mg): 63Phosphorus (mg): 60
Potassium (mg): 458Sodium (mg): 30
Zinc (mg): 1Manganese (mg): 1
Amino Acids
Tryptophan (mg): 50Threonine (mg): 135
Isoleucine (mg): 135Leucine (mg): 247
Lysine (mg): 141Methionine (mg): 46
Cystine (mg): 36Phenylalanine (mg): 168
Tyrosine (mg): 99Valine (mg): 164
Arginine (mg): 151Histidine (mg): 66
Alanine (mg): 171Aspartic Acid (mg): 388
Glutamic Acid (mg): 358Glycine (mg): 158
Proline (mg): 135Serine (mg): 128
Other Compounds
PRAL Score: -10

How many calories are in 100 grams of 'Spearmint'?

A 100-gram serving of 'Spearmint' provides around 44 kcal of energy. The majority of the calories come from carbohydrates, based on its macronutrient composition. This contributes approximately 2% of an average 2000 kcal daily diet, making it a low-calorie food choice.

Does 'Spearmint' contain calcium, potassium, iron, and other essential minerals?

'Spearmint' is a good source of the following minerals per 100g:
Iron (mg): 12 mg (67% DV),
Manganese (mg): 1 mg (43% DV).

It is also an average source of:
Calcium (mg): 199 mg (15% DV),
Magnesium (mg): 63 mg (15% DV).

'Spearmint' contains low amounts of the following minerals per 100g:
Potassium (mg): 458 mg (10% DV),
Phosphorus (mg): 60 mg (5% DV),
Zinc (mg): 1 mg (9% DV),
Sodium (mg): 30 mg (1% DV).

Which vitamins are present in Spearmint in significant amounts?

'Spearmint' is a good source of the following vitamins per 100g:
Vitamin A (IU): 4054 IU (135% DV),
Folate/B9 (mcg): 105 mcg (26% DV),
Food Folate (mcg): 105 mcg (26% DV),
Folate DFE (mcg): 105 mcg (26% DV).

It provides an average amount of:
Vitamin A (RAE) (mcg): 203 mcg (23% DV).

'Spearmint' contains small to moderate amounts of the following vitamins per 100g:
Vitamin C (mg): 13 mg (14% DV),
Niacin/B3 (mg): 1 mg (6% DV).
